Web17 aug. 2024 · Application Fee. The OLSAS processing fee is CAD $200 plus a University Fee of $115 for each law school selection. All fees are non-refundable. The University Fee, collected by OLSAS but remitted directly to the Faculty of Law, assists us in covering a portion of our costs associated with the admission assessment.
